Understanding Hydrogen Boilers

Hydrogen boilers are an innovative solution for heating homes and businesses, offering a cleaner alternative to traditional gas boilers. They work by burning hydrogen gas, which produces heat and water as by-products, making them environmentally friendly. As the world shifts towards sustainable energy, hydrogen boilers are gaining popularity, especially in areas like Walthamstow, where green initiatives are encouraged.

How Hydrogen Boilers Work

Hydrogen boilers operate similarly to conventional gas boilers. They use a burner to ignite hydrogen gas, which then heats water that circulates through radiators and taps. The main difference is the fuel source. Hydrogen, when burned, emits no carbon dioxide, making it a cleaner option. This process not only provides efficient heating but also contributes to reducing carbon footprints.

Advantages of Hydrogen Boilers

  • Environmental Benefits: Hydrogen boilers produce zero carbon emissions, helping combat climate change.
  • Efficiency: They offer high energy efficiency, ensuring optimal use of resources.
  • Compatibility: Hydrogen boilers can often be integrated into existing heating systems with minimal modifications.
  • Future-Proofing: As hydrogen infrastructure develops, these boilers will become increasingly viable.

Steps to Install a Hydrogen Boiler

Installing a hydrogen boiler involves several steps, from selecting the right model to ensuring proper integration with existing systems. Here’s a detailed guide to help you through the process:

Choosing the Right Hydrogen Boiler

When selecting a hydrogen boiler, consider factors such as the size of your property, energy requirements, and budget. Consult with a professional installer to determine the best model for your needs. Brands like Worcester Bosch and Baxi offer reliable hydrogen boilers with varying capacities and features.

Preparing Your Home for Installation

Before installation, assess your home’s current heating system. Hydrogen boilers can often be retrofitted into existing systems, but some modifications may be necessary. Ensure that your home’s infrastructure can support the new boiler, including adequate ventilation and space for the unit.

Professional Installation Process

Hiring a certified installer is crucial for a successful hydrogen boiler installation. The installer will handle all technical aspects, from connecting the boiler to your home’s heating system to ensuring compliance with safety regulations. The process typically involves:

  • Removing the old boiler (if applicable)
  • Installing the new hydrogen boiler
  • Connecting the boiler to the gas supply and water system
  • Testing the system for leaks and efficiency

Cost Considerations for Hydrogen Boiler Installation

The cost of installing a hydrogen boiler in Walthamstow can vary based on several factors, including the type of boiler, installation complexity, and any necessary home modifications. Here’s a breakdown of potential costs:

Initial Purchase and Installation Costs

The initial cost of a hydrogen boiler can range from £2,000 to £5,000, depending on the model and capacity. Installation fees typically add another £500 to £1,500. While this may seem steep, the long-term savings on energy bills and environmental benefits make it a worthwhile investment.

Long-Term Savings and Incentives

Hydrogen boilers are highly efficient, leading to reduced energy consumption and lower utility bills. Additionally, government incentives and subsidies can offset installation costs. Check with local authorities in Walthamstow for available grants and financial assistance programmes.

Safety and Regulations for Hydrogen Boilers

Safety is a top priority when installing and operating hydrogen boilers. Adhering to regulations ensures the safe and efficient functioning of your heating system. Here’s what you need to know:

Compliance with Safety Standards

Hydrogen boilers must comply with UK safety standards, including those set by the Gas Safe Register. Ensure your installer is certified and follows all safety protocols during installation. Regular maintenance and inspections are also essential to keep the system running safely.

Handling Hydrogen Safely

While hydrogen is a clean fuel, it is also highly flammable. Proper handling and storage are crucial to prevent accidents. Your installer will provide guidance on safe practices, such as ensuring adequate ventilation and avoiding open flames near the boiler.

Maintenance and Longevity of Hydrogen Boilers

Regular maintenance is key to extending the lifespan of your hydrogen boiler and ensuring its efficiency. Here are some maintenance tips:

Routine Inspections and Servicing

Schedule annual inspections with a certified technician to check for any issues and perform necessary repairs. Regular servicing helps maintain optimal performance and prevents costly breakdowns.

DIY Maintenance Tips

  • Check for leaks and unusual noises regularly.
  • Keep the area around the boiler clean and free of obstructions.
  • Monitor the system’s pressure and adjust as needed.

Environmental Impact of Hydrogen Boilers

Hydrogen boilers offer significant environmental benefits, making them an attractive option for eco-conscious residents of Walthamstow. Here’s how they contribute to a greener planet:

Reduction in Carbon Emissions

By using hydrogen as a fuel source, these boilers produce no carbon dioxide, significantly reducing greenhouse gas emissions. This aligns with global efforts to combat climate change and promote sustainable energy solutions.

Supporting Renewable Energy Sources

Hydrogen can be produced from renewable sources like wind and solar power, further enhancing its environmental benefits. By choosing a hydrogen boiler, you support the transition to a renewable energy economy.

Challenges and Solutions in Hydrogen Boiler Adoption

While hydrogen boilers offer numerous benefits, there are challenges to their widespread adoption. Understanding these challenges and potential solutions can help facilitate the transition:

Infrastructure Development

The current infrastructure for hydrogen production and distribution is limited. However, ongoing investments and government initiatives aim to expand this infrastructure, making hydrogen boilers more accessible in the future.

Public Perception and Education

Raising awareness about the benefits and safety of hydrogen boilers is crucial. Educational campaigns and community engagement can help dispel myths and encourage adoption among Walthamstow residents.
